On Sunday, 28 June 2026 at 16:59, a Air Ambulance Helicopter departed from Almondsbury Helicopter Base to Painswick. It was the Air Ambulance Helicopter with registration number G-GWAC. The flight lasted 10 minutes. During that period, the aircraft travelled 24 miles at an average speed of 154 miles per hour at a maximum altitude of 1175 feet.
